"If we can rely on professional bus drivers and truck drivers to not only steer their vehicles, but while doing so, not run into anything or run any reds (not to mention pilots and air traffic controllers); why the hell can't we just rely on a locomotive engineer to do the same."

That's an interesting question, but you've already hit on one critical factor in avoiding accidents - steering. Railroad engineers don't have this factor available to them. Another critical factor is the ability to stop. Engineers don't have this factor available to them nearly as much as bus and truck drivers. It's certainly reasonable to conclude that one or both of these factors could have prevented this accident if available.

And then there's the matter of feasibility and cost-effectiveness of safety measures. A single human life is infinitely precious, of course. But unfortunately, implementation of safety measures tends to depend on how many human lives might be involved. As demonstrated in this tragic collision, a passenger train involves far more human lives than a truck or bus.
